Mathevs, Twelve Apostles, print, Series number, 8, 12, printmaker: Hans Sebald Beham, Frankfurt am Main, 1546, Hesse, paper, engraving, height 46 mm x width 30 mm, the apostle and evangelist Matthew (Mattheus), possible attributes: angel, axe, book, halberd, pen and inkhorn, purse, scroll, square, sword, A detailed black and white line engraving of a robed bearded figure wearing a close-fitting cap and a cloak that drapes in folds, standing with one hand resting on the pommel of a long sword whose point contacts the ground; the figure has a halo of radiating lines around the head, visible texture and crosshatching throughout the clothing and cloak, and bare feet stepping on a rocky, grassy ground with small plants and stones; to the left vertical text appears along the image border and to the right there are small marks and letters near the figure's shoulder and hip.
